Short answer: 440C is a good knife steel. It is a high carbon stainless with enough chromium to shrug off rust and enough carbon to take a proper edge, and at 58 to 60 HRC it will hold that edge through a full day of work. It is not a super steel and it was never meant to be. It is the steel you choose when the knife is going to get wet, get dirty, and get used by someone who is not going to baby it.
What 440C actually is
440C is a martensitic stainless steel with roughly 1.0 percent carbon and 17 percent chromium, plus a little molybdenum. The carbon is what lets it harden. The chromium is what stops it rusting. Getting both in one alloy is the whole trick, and 440C has been doing it since the 1960s, which is why it turns up in everything from dive knives to surgical instruments to bearing races.
The number is part of a family, and the family is where most of the confusion starts.
| Steel | Carbon | What it means in the hand |
|---|---|---|
| 420 | ~0.3% | Very rust resistant, very soft. Fine for a dive knife you pry with. Will not hold a fine edge. |
| 440A | ~0.7% | Budget stainless. Easy to sharpen, dulls quickly. Common in mass produced knives. |
| 440B | ~0.8% | The middle child. Rarely specified by name any more. |
| 440C | ~1.0% | The one worth buying. Hardens to 58 to 60 HRC and keeps a working edge. |
This matters because a listing that says 440 stainless steel without a letter is almost always 440A. If a seller has 440C, they say 440C. The letter is the product.
Is 440C good for knives?
Yes, with a condition attached: 440C is only as good as its heat treat. That is true of every steel, but 440C is unusually sensitive to it. Run properly it comes out around 58 to 60 HRC with fine carbides spread evenly through the matrix. Run badly, with a soak that is too short or a quench that is too slow, you get large carbides, retained austenite and a blade that chips instead of rolling. Same steel, same certificate, completely different knife.
This is why 440C has a mixed reputation online. Half the people writing about it are describing a properly heat treated blade and half are describing a cheap import that says 440C on the box and was never soaked long enough to become it.
440C against the steels you are comparing it to
| Comparison | Edge retention | Corrosion resistance | Ease of sharpening | Buy 440C when |
|---|---|---|---|---|
| 440C vs 1095 | 1095 slightly better | 440C much better | 1095 easier | The knife will be wet, salty or left in a sheath. |
| 440C vs D2 | D2 better | 440C better | 440C much easier | You sharpen your own knives and want low maintenance. |
| 440C vs VG10 | VG10 slightly better | Roughly equal | 440C easier | Toughness matters more than a very fine edge. |
| 440C vs Damascus | Depends on the core | 440C better | 440C easier | You want function over pattern, or a knife for hard use. |
| 440C vs 8Cr13MoV | 440C better | Roughly equal | Roughly equal | Almost always. 8Cr is the budget substitute. |
The honest summary: 440C loses on paper to every modern powder steel and wins on the bench against most of them, because it sharpens back to shaving sharp in ten minutes with a stone you already own.
What 440C is best used for
- Hunting and skinning knives. Blood is salty and corrosive, field cleaning is wet, and a 440C blade forgives being wiped rather than washed. This is the single best argument for the steel.
- Fishing and dive knives. Salt water eats carbon steel. 440C is the classic answer and has been for sixty years.
- Kitchen knives. Dishwasher abuse, acidic food and a wet sink. A 440C chef knife will not stain the way a carbon blade does.
- Everyday carry folders. Pocket lint, sweat and neglect. 440C tolerates all three.
- Working knives for people who do not sharpen often. When it does go dull, it comes back fast.
Where it is the wrong choice: competition cutting, long unsupported chopping, and anyone who wants to go a month between touch-ups. Those are jobs for a tougher tool steel or a powder metallurgy steel, and they cost accordingly.
How to sharpen and care for 440C
440C sits in the sweet spot where a normal stone still works. A 400 grit diamond or ceramic plate to set the bevel, 1000 grit to refine, and a strop to finish. Hold around 20 degrees per side for a working knife, or 17 for a kitchen blade. You do not need diamond abrasives the way you do with D2 or S90V, though diamond is faster if you have it.
Care is close to nothing. Rinse and dry it, keep it out of a damp leather sheath for long storage, and oil it if it is going in a drawer for a year. Stainless is not stain proof, and 440C will still spot if you leave it wet in salt for a week, but it takes real neglect to get there.
Buying 440C without getting burned
Three things separate a real 440C knife from a listing that borrowed the name.
- The letter is printed. If it says 440 stainless with no letter, assume 440A and price it accordingly.
- A hardness figure is given. A maker who heat treats their own blades will tell you the HRC. Ours run 58 to 60. A listing with no number has usually not measured one.
- The price makes sense. 440C bar stock is not expensive, but a full tang knife that has been ground, hardened, tempered, finished and fitted with a real handle has a floor. Well under that floor, something in the description is not true.

Questions people ask
Is 440C stainless steel good for knives?
Yes. Properly heat treated 440C runs 58 to 60 HRC, holds a working edge through a full day of cutting, resists rust well enough for hunting and salt water, and sharpens back quickly on an ordinary stone. It is outperformed on paper by modern powder steels and outperforms nearly all of them on ease of maintenance.
What is the Rockwell hardness of 440C?
Between 58 and 60 HRC for knife use. It can be pushed higher, but above 60 it starts trading toughness for edge retention and becomes more likely to chip. Below 56 it will not hold an edge properly and the heat treat has gone wrong somewhere.
Is 440C better than 1095?
Different, not better. 1095 is a simple carbon steel that takes a very fine edge and is easy to sharpen, but it rusts if you look at it wrong. 440C gives up a little edge retention for a great deal of corrosion resistance. For a hunting or fishing knife, 440C. For a chopper or a knife you will maintain carefully, 1095.
Is 440C better than D2?
D2 holds an edge longer. 440C resists rust better and is far easier to sharpen, because D2 needs diamond abrasives to cut properly. If you sharpen your own knives with a normal stone, 440C is the more pleasant steel to own.
What is the difference between 440 and 440C?
The letter. 440A, 440B and 440C differ mainly in carbon content, from about 0.7 percent up to about 1.0 percent. More carbon means more hardness and better edge retention. A listing that says only 440 stainless steel is almost always 440A.
Does 440C rust?
It can, but it takes neglect. Roughly 17 percent chromium makes it stain resistant rather than stain proof. Left wet in salt water, or stored damp in a leather sheath for months, it will spot. Rinse it, dry it and it will outlive you.
Is 440C good for kitchen knives?
Very good. It tolerates acidic food, wet hands and a sink better than carbon steel, and it takes a keen enough edge for everyday prep. A thin grind behind the edge matters more than the alloy for how it feels on a board.
Can 440C be made into Damascus?
It can be layered, and stainless Damascus exists, but it is difficult and expensive because stainless needs a controlled atmosphere to forge weld cleanly. Most Damascus you will see, including ours, is layered 1095 and 15N20 carbon steels, which is why Damascus and 440C sit in different parts of our catalogue rather than the same knife.
